OneSignal is a leading omnichannel customer engagement solution, powering personalized customer journeys across mobile and web push notifications, in-app messaging, SMS, and email. On a mission to democratize customer engagement, we enable businesses to keep their 1.5B monthly active users engaged and up to date by delivering over 1.3T messages a year!
1 in 4 app publishers trust OneSignal to power their customer engagement! And we support companies in 140 countries! Our customers range from startups and small businesses just getting off the ground to established companies such as Live Nation, American Express, Whole Foods, Zynga, Bitcoin.com, and many more.
We’re Series C, venture-backed by SignalFire, Rakuten Ventures, Y Combinator, HubSpot, and BAM Elevate. We’re seeking a hands-on Product Marketing Manager to execute product launches and support go-to-market initiatives across our self-serve and direct sales business. You’ll partner with Product, Engineering, Design, Marketing, Sales, and Customer Success to drive successful rollout, positioning, and adoption. We’re looking for a strong executor who can translate established priorities into clear, polished launch, messaging, and enablement assets.
Our primary audiences include developers, mobile app teams, and technical product managers. This role requires the ability to translate platform capabilities AI, integrations, and automation into compelling narratives and practical materials for both technical and business stakeholders.
Much of the work will focus on delivering product and feature launch materials and sales-facing content such as decks, one-pagers, and competitive assets, while helping refine messaging and differentiation in close collaboration with cross-functional teams.
What You'll Do:Execute Product & Feature Launches- Own execution of product and feature launches based on strategic direction
- Develop clear, high-quality launch materials across technical and business audiences, including blogs, release notes, product pages, and enablement content
- Partner closely with Product to translate platform capabilities (AI, integrations, data workflows, automation) into clear, differentiated messaging and use cases
- Coordinate cross-functional timelines to ensure high-quality, on-time delivery
- Create and maintain sales enablement materials such as pitch decks, one-pagers, solution briefs, competitive battlecards, and technical FAQs
- Collaborate with Sales and Customer Success to ensure materials clearly communicate product value, use cases, and differentiation
- Continuously improve assets based on product updates, competitive insights, and field feedback to drive onboarding, activation, and expansion
- Independently deliver high-quality, structured work across multiple projects
- Gather technical and customer insights to strengthen messaging and launch materials
- Proactively identify gaps in launch or enablement content and address them
- Monitor competitive landscape, AI, and industry trends to keep messaging relevant and differentiated
- 4+ years of product marketing experience in B2B SaaS (martech, customer engagement, developer tools, or similar)
- Proven track record of owning and executing product launches end to end with measurable outcomes
- Ability to translate complex technical capabilities into clear value propositions for developers, product teams, and business stakeholders (blogs, technical guides, decks, one-pagers, competitive assets)
- Strong technical fluency: comfortable explaining AI features, APIs, integrations, and platform capabilities to multiple audiences
- Experience with and interest in AI/ML applications in marketing or customer engagement
- Strong execution sk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ities and deliver high-quality work on deadline
- Ability to bring structure to ambiguous problems and move work forward independently
- Strong cross-functional collaboration skills with experience working closely with Engineering, Product, and Sales teams
- High ownership mindset with strong accountability and attention to detail

OneSignal is the market-leading customer messaging and engagement solution, offering mobile and web push notifications, in-app messaging, SMS, and email. Our powerful multi-channel platform enables one million businesses to deliver over 8 billion messages daily. Powered by superior architecture, OneSignal is designed to scale with your business and deliver messages more quickly and reliably than the competition. By providing an open API, extensive documentation, free accounts, and intuitive personalization and analytics tools, we help businesses of all sizes provide a seamless messaging experience to create meaningful customer connections.
